About Ayajin North Breakwater Lighthouse
This cylindrical concrete tower stands 10 meters tall, with its light positioned 17 meters above sea level. Located on the main north breakwater at Ayajin, it is approximately 8 kilometers north of Sokcho in Gangwon State. The structure is painted red and features eight fins, giving it a design reminiscent of a rocket. It emits a single red flash every 5 seconds, visible for a geographic range of 12.4 nautical miles. While the lighthouse site is accessible to the public, the tower itself is closed to entry.
Why it matters: This lighthouse guides local vessels into Ayajin harbor, especially those approaching from the north. Its unique rocket-like shape serves as a recognizable landmark for mariners.
